What you’ll need to apply 

To apply for the Working Families Tax Credit, you will need the following: 

  • A copy of your federal tax return that you filed with the IRS. 

  • Your Social Security Number or ITIN, and dates of birth for you, your spouse, and children.  

  • Your Washington state driver’s license or ID number (if you have one). 

  • Your residential and mailing address.  

  • Your bank routing number and account number if you choose direct deposit.
